Identify Your Competitors

Start by making a list of your direct and indirect competitors. Direct competitors are those offering similar products or services, while indirect competitors may meet the same needs using different approaches. This comprehensive list will form the basis of your analysis.

Analyze Their Online Presence

Take a deep dive into your competitors’ websites, social media profiles, and online marketing efforts. Look for their positioning, messaging, content strategies, and engagement tactics. This analysis will help you uncover their strengths and weaknesses in the digital realm.

Evaluate Their Offerings

Scrutinize your competitors’ products or services. Understand their unique selling propositions, pricing strategies, and customer feedback. Identify areas where you can differentiate yourself and provide additional value to your customers.

Study Their Marketing and Advertising Campaigns

Examine your competitors’ marketing and advertising campaigns to understand their target audience, messaging, and channels used. Look for opportunities to improve upon their strategies and reach a wider consumer base.

Monitor Their Customer Engagement

Keep an eye on how your competitors engage with their customers. Analyze their social media interactions, customer reviews, and customer service efforts. This will help you identify areas where you can provide a superior customer experience and build loyalty.

Analyze Their SEO and Content Strategies

Investigate your competitors’ SEO strategies, keyword usage, and content marketing efforts. Identify the topics that attract their target audience and find gaps in their content that you can fill. By optimizing your own content, you can outperform them in search engine rankings.

Understanding Core Competencies

Core competencies are the unique strengths and capabilities that set a company apart from its competition. These competencies can be specific skills, knowledge, technologies, or resources that give a business a competitive advantage in the marketplace. For example, a software development company may have core competencies in coding, user experience design, and software architecture.

Recognizing and harnessing core competencies allows businesses to develop innovative products and services, differentiate themselves from competitors, and ultimately deliver value to customers. However, many organizations often find themselves burdened with peripheral tasks that drain resources and distract them from their core focus.

The Downside of Diversification

While diversification can seem appealing, especially for businesses looking to explore new opportunities and markets, it can also be a slippery slope. Expanding into unrelated areas or taking on non-core activities comes with its fair share of challenges and risks:

  • Resource Drain: Non-core activities require significant time, effort, and resources, diverting valuable attention from core competencies.
  • Increased Costs: Expanding into new areas often means investing in additional infrastructure, personnel, and resources, which can strain budgets.
  • Lack of Expertise: Exceling in multiple areas is challenging, and attempting to do so without the necessary expertise may result in subpar performance.
  • Loss of Focus: Juggling multiple priorities can lead to reduced efficiency, lower overall productivity, and decreased customer satisfaction.

The Power of Outsourcing

One effective solution to overcome the pitfalls of diversification and regain focus on core competencies is outsourcing non-core activities. Outsourcing allows businesses to delegate tasks that are not central to their operations to external specialists or service providers. This strategic move helps companies in several ways:

  • Cost Efficiency: Outsourcing eliminates the need for significant upfront investments, enabling organizations to access expertise and resources on a pay-as-you-go basis.
  • Access to Specialized Skills: Partnering with experts in specific fields ensures high-quality work and accelerated execution, enhancing overall performance.
  • Enhanced Focus: By offloading non-core tasks, companies can redirect their attention, time, and resources to their core competencies, driving innovation and growth.
  • Flexibility and Scalability: Outsourcing provides the flexibility to scale resources up or down based on business needs, accommodating growth or fluctuations in demand.
  • Risk Mitigation: Outsourcing transfers certain operational risks to the service provider, allowing businesses to mitigate potential pitfalls.
